Karthik Subbaraj’s much-awaited film 'Retro' has made waves since its theatrical release on May 1, 2025. Headlined by Suriya, the film blends black comedy, crime, and drama in a genre-defying narrative that has already captivated both critics and audiences. The anticipation around the film had been high ever since the first look dropped, thanks to
Karthik Subbaraj's signature storytelling and Suriya's stylish transformation. With 'Retro', the filmmaker returns to his Jigarthanda-style roots, delivering another layered and entertaining cinematic ride.
Rajinikanth’s heartfelt appreciation for 'Retro'
Superstar Rajinikanth, affectionately called 'Thalaivar,' recently watched 'Retro' and he was full of praise. In a post shared by director Karthik Subbaraj on X reveals Rajinikanth's review for 'Retro', "What an effort by the whole team… Suriya’s performance – Super… The last 40 minutes of the film – Superb… Laughter touch is fantastic… God bless." These words from the legend himself sent fans and the film’s cast into celebration mode. Karthik Subbaraj, clearly overwhelmed, wrote, “Am flying now... Love you Thalaivaaa ” in response. It’s a full-circle moment, especially as Karthik has always cited Rajinikanth as his biggest inspiration.
A captivating tale of gangsters
'Retro' stars Suriya and
Pooja Hegde in the lead roles with Joju George, and newcomer Vidhu as the chilling villain Michael Miraz. The film is technically rich, with Santosh Narayanan's music and Shreyaas Krishna’s cinematography adding to its retro appeal. The writing, especially in the final act, brings in a satisfying mix of thrill and dark humour.
'Retro' shines at the box office
At the box office, 'Retro' opened with a thunderous Rs 40 crore collection worldwide from its first weekend and continues to perform strongly. With Rajinikanth’s endorsement now boosting the film’s popularity even more, Retro is well on its way to becoming one of 2025’s most talked-about hits.
